2. Timber and Wood Products
Timber remains a popular choice for building projects in Hastings, offering versatility, warmth, and natural beauty. Local suppliers offer a variety of timber products, including:
* **Softwoods:** Pine, spruce, and fir are common softwoods used for framing, decking, and internal finishes. They are lightweight, easy to work with, and provide a cost-effective option.
* **Hardwoods:** Oak, ash, and beech are durable hardwoods suitable for flooring, furniture, and structural elements. They offer longevity, resistance to wear and tear, and a rich aesthetic.
* **Plywood:** This engineered wood product is composed of thin layers of wood veneer glued together, making it strong, stable, and versatile for a variety of applications.
* **OSB (Oriented Strand Board):** OSB is another engineered wood product made from wood strands bonded together, offering a cost-effective and sturdy option for sheathing, roofing, and flooring.

4. Insulation Materials
Insulation plays a crucial role in energy efficiency and comfort within your building. Hastings suppliers offer a wide range of insulation materials to suit different needs:
* **Mineral wool:** This fire-resistant insulation is effective for both thermal and acoustic insulation, making it ideal for walls, floors, and roofs.
* **Glass wool:** Known for its excellent thermal performance, glass wool is commonly used for insulation in walls, ceilings, and attics.
* **Foam insulation:** Expanded polystyrene (EPS) and polyurethane foam are popular choices for insulation, offering high R-values and ease of installation.
* **Cellulose insulation:** Made from recycled paper, cellulose insulation is a sustainable and effective option for improving thermal and acoustic performance.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Building Materials in Hastings
While the options for building materials in Hastings are plentiful, making the right choices for your project requires careful consideration of several factors:
### 1. Budget
Budget is a primary consideration when selecting building materials. Different materials have varying price points, so it’s important to set a realistic budget for your project before making any purchases.
Remember that the initial cost of a material is not the only factor. Consider the long-term cost implications, such as maintenance requirements, energy efficiency, and lifespan.
For example, higher-quality timber flooring may cost more upfront but could last for decades with proper care, while cheaper alternatives might require frequent replacement, ultimately costing more in the long run.
### 2. Style and Aesthetics
The desired style and aesthetic of your building should also guide your material choices. Traditional red bricks may complement a historic home in Hastings, while modern concrete blocks might suit a contemporary architectural design.
Consider the overall look you want to achieve and choose materials that will enhance the aesthetic appeal of your project.
